Constituency endorses sitting MP

Golokwati, (V/R) April 10, GNA- A total of 155 delegates of Hohoe South Constituency of the NDC on Wednesday endorsed by popular acclamation Mr. Joseph Zaphanet Amenowode MP for the constituency as the party’s candidate for the 2008 parliamentary elections. Mr. Amenowode was the sole candidate at the primary. He thanked the delegates for retaining him and pledged to work harder to justify their confidence in him. Mr. Amenowode said his target was to improve the 89% record of votes in the 2004 election and hoped the party’s supporters would help him achieve the target. He said campaign teams would be inaugurated at the ward and constituency levels to embark on house-to-house campaign for a resounding victory.

Mr. Kwasi Aboagye, first Volta Regional Vice Chairman of the NDC attributed the difficult economic situation in the country to visionless government policies. He urged party supporters to vote massively in the December elections to return the party to power. In a similar development, Miss Akua Sena Dansua MP for North Dayi has also won the constituency’s primaries to contest the December elections. Officials of the Hohoe District Directorate of the Electoral Commission supervised the constituency conference.
